one. Reason with the Breed
The 1st and most crucial action is determining why you wish to raise chickens. Are you currently searching for egg production, meat, ornamental benefit, or a twin-function breed?
Egg-laying breeds including Leghorns and ISA Browns are perfect if you want dependable and significant egg output.
Meat breeds like Cornish Cross are bred for speedy growth and fantastic meat produce.
Twin-function breeds like Rhode Island Reds and Plymouth Rocks are excellent for both eggs and meat, building them a smart option for little farms or homesteads.
two. Climate Suitability
Weather plays an important role in the breed’s well being and efficiency. Some chickens thrive in cold temperature, while others are greater suited to heat climates.
Cold-hardy breeds like Orpingtons and Wyandottes have dense feathers and scaled-down combs to withstand cold temperatures.
Warmth-tolerant breeds which include Leghorns and Minorcas take care of scorching weather conditions better due to their lighter Create and bigger combs.
Usually decide on breeds that match your neighborhood climatic conditions to cut back strain and health issues.
3. Temperament
Should you’re increasing chickens all-around kids, pets, or in the Local community location, temperament issues.
Welcoming and docile breeds like Silkies and Buff Orpingtons are simple to deal with and wonderful for newbies.
Energetic or flighty breeds can be more durable to deal with and much better suited for big, open Areas.
Understanding a breed’s behavior assists make sure a peaceful and manageable flock.
four. Egg Characteristics
If egg manufacturing is really a priority, consider don't just the amount but also the caliber of the eggs.
Some breeds lay excess-big or colorful eggs, for example Ameraucanas (blue eggs) and Marans (darkish chocolate eggs).
Prolific levels like Australorps can lay around 250 eggs each year.
Select a breed that matches your expectations regarding egg sizing, color, and laying frequency.
